Debt To Dinners Sparked MastermindTalks
- Jayson scaled his e-commerce ticket business to zero and then organized dinners while $250k in debt to rebuild his life through relationships.
- The first dinner of eight strangers lasted 4.5 hours and convinced him to make curated gatherings his life’s work.
Speakers Became Paid Attendees Next Year
- Of 15 speakers at MMT's first event, 10 returned the next year as paid attendees, showing the event created deep value beyond stage talks.
- That early speaker attendance shifted MMT from talks to a community-first model.
Curation Over Criteria Produces Better Rooms
- Curation beats criteria: Jayson selects attendees by demographics, shared values, and synergy rather than just revenue thresholds.
- That three-box filter plus external validation yields high acceptance intent and deep participation at events.
